• While there may be some value in a uniform ordinance drawn up at the Commission level <br /> this is the province of individual cites, one of which indicted they were looking at their <br /> ordinance already. <br /> Roads <br /> Roads were listed number one across the board from among the list of 21 factors queried <br /> regarding firm's location decision making process. This represents general evidence of the need <br /> for completion of T. H. 610 and other road infrastructure projects serving the region. <br /> Working Group Question and Comments <br /> Should the completion of T. H 610 be set as one of the Commission's economic development <br /> goals? <br /> • Most felt it should be a high Commission priority, one felt it was already something <br /> North Metro Mayors was doing and should not be duplicated by the Commission. <br /> Taxes <br /> A number of topics such as property taxes, income and sales taxes, unemployment insurance and <br /> worker's compensation were also highly rated as location factors by local firms. The policies <br /> behind these factors are primarily formed at the state legislative level. <br /> Working Group Question and Comments <br /> Should the Commission play an active role on behalf of area firms lobbying for legislative <br /> attention to these issues? Should the Commission merely relay information gained in the <br /> survey to legislators for their information or should the Commission strive to stay out of the <br /> fray totally? <br /> • In general the Working Group felt it appropriate to share all the data with legislative <br /> leaders, but split on how actively it would be appropriate to advocate on behalf of <br /> businesses over these issues at the legislature. <br /> Other Important Factors <br /> A number of other assets were listed as important by smaller numbers of firms. <br /> Working Group Question and Comments <br /> Which of the following should be dealt with by each city alone, by the Commission, by both <br /> or does not merit attention at this time. <br /> 19 <br />
